People are now asking why a game that's so important to SE's business seems to have relatively small manpower and resources. One of the reasons XIV is so profitable for them is that it's relatively cheap (compared to their other projects) for them to continuously make new content for. Even adding one new fulltime QA person can change all the ROI calculations for the game and create endless arguments with Corporate
